Another essential consideration is the sort of implant supplies. Generally, titanium is probably the most commonly used material for dental implants. Titanium's biocompatibility ensures that it integrates properly with bone, offering a steady and sturdy base for the restoration. Some newer alternatives embody zirconia implants, which are white in color and may be a greater beauty alternative for some sufferers. Each material has its execs and cons, and an intensive dialogue with a dentist may help inform one of the best choice for individual wants.


The procedure for dental implants usually entails a quantity of steps. Initially, a session with a specialist is important to assess oral health and determine one of the best treatment plan. This could embrace X-rays and even 3D imaging to create an in depth blueprint of the jawbone. For seniors with underlying health conditions, further issues must be taken under consideration to make sure protected surgery and recovery.


Healing time is another issue that seniors should bear in mind. The fixture needs time to fuse with the jawbone, a process generally known as osseointegration. This can take several months, relying on individual health conditions and the complexity of the implant placement. During this time, short-term solutions may be offered to allow simpler eating and speaking.

  • Titanium implants are extremely favored among seniors due to their biocompatibility and resistance to corrosion, making certain long-lasting performance.

  • Mini dental implants are perfect for seniors with restricted bone density, offering a minimally invasive choice that always requires much less recovery time.

  • All-on-4 implants supply a full-arch restoration resolution, permitting seniors to switch multiple missing teeth with simply 4 strategically positioned implants.

  • Zygomatic implants could be a solution for seniors with extreme bone loss within the upper jaw, as they anchor into the cheekbone somewhat than the jawbone.

  • Implant-supported dentures improve stability and comfort for seniors, eliminating the need for messy adhesives and allowing for improved functionality.

  • Customized implant options can keep in mind senior patients’ specific medical conditions, guaranteeing optimum care and long-term success.

  • Digital implant planning permits precise placement tailored to the distinctive anatomy of seniors, minimizing risks and enhancing outcomes.

  • Bone grafting techniques can be used alongside implants for seniors who may have further bone help, making certain a safe foundation.

  • Regular follow-up visits are crucial for seniors with dental implants, as they assist monitor the combination and health of the implants over time.
